MIAMI (AP) — Ozzie Albies homered twice, doubled and drove in four runs and the Atlanta Braves used a nine-run ninth inning to beat the Miami Marlins 11-2 on Tuesday night.

Drake Baldwin and Eli White each drove in two runs for the Braves.

Tyler Kinley (3-3) pitched a scoreless eighth to earn the win. Atlanta starter Hurston Waldrep gave up a run on eight hits with a walk in 5 1/3 innings.

Marlins starter Sandy Alcantara gave up two runs in seven innings. Tyler Zuber (0-1) allowed two runs and recorded an out in the ninth.

Albies fouled off six consecutive pitches before he hit a solo homer with two out in the fourth that gave Atlanta a 2-1 lead.

Jacob Marsee singled to drive in Xavier Edwards in the first. Javier Sanoja doubled to lead off the seventh and later scored on a wild pitch
